Re: Borrado De Filas En Control TableView
Hola Mauricio.
Existe una propiedad que contiene las filas seleccionadas.
Tabla.Rows.Selections
Es un array de las filas seleccionadas. Así si tienes seleccionadas las filas 1 y 3. Los elementos del array que contienen Tabla.Rows.Selections serian:
Tabla.Rows.Selections[0] = 1
Tabla.Rows.Selections[1] = 3
Pero, veo un problema. ¿ Que pasa si eliminas una fila ?. Pues que el valor de las filas cambian por lo tanto el valor que contiene ese array es un fila menos.
Solo no debemos tocar el primero. Así que al borrar el primero.
El siguiente elemento:
Tabla.Rows.Selections[1] = 3
El valor de la fila pasa a uno menos.
Tabla.Rows.Selections[1] = 3 -1
Tabla.Rows.Selections[1] = 2
Hice este ejemplo, a ver si se puede mejorar,
es funcional.
Casi.
Aquí tienes el ejemplo para que lo pruebes. Como ves elimina cada fila seleccionada.
P.d ¿ La Linux Mint 17 No trae la
gambas 3.5 ?.
Saludos
Descripción: |
|
Descargar |
Nombre del archivo: |
TableViewEleminarVariasFIlas.tar.gz |
Tamaño: |
5.78 KB |
Descargado: |
38 veces |
Descripción: |
|
Descargar |
Nombre del archivo: |
TableViewEleminarVariasFIlas.tar.gz |
Tamaño: |
5.78 KB |
Descargado: |
38 veces |
Descripción: |
|
Descargar |
Nombre del archivo: |
TableViewEleminarVariasFIlas.tar.gz |
Tamaño: |
5.78 KB |
Descargado: |
38 veces |
===================
Gambas Básico
"No es un bug, es una característica no documentada"